Q: How do I use built-in phone features to find my boyfriend’s location?
Using built-in phone features to find your boyfriend’s location is a straightforward process. On iOS devices, you can use the Find My app, which allows users to share their locations with friends and family. To do this, your boyfriend needs to enable location sharing on his device, and you need to be added as a contact. Once set up, you can view his location on a map and even receive notifications when he arrives or leaves a specific location.
On Android devices, you can use Google Maps to share locations. Your boyfriend can share his location with you by opening Google Maps, tapping the menu button, and selecting “Location sharing.” He can then choose to share his location with you for a specific period or until he turns it off. You can view his location on Google Maps and even get directions to his location.

Q: What are the potential risks associated with location sharing?
Location sharing can come with several potential risks, including stalking, harassment, and identity theft. When sharing location data, you’re providing others with information about your whereabouts, which can be used to track or follow you. This can be particularly concerning in situations where you’re sharing location data with someone you don’t fully trust.
Additionally, location sharing can also raise concerns about data breaches or unauthorized access to your location data. If the location-sharing service or app is compromised, your location data could be exposed to third parties, potentially putting you at risk. To mitigate these risks, it’s essential to choose a secure location-sharing method, set boundaries, and regularly review your location-sharing settings.
